Testowane na padzie z xbox series + g213 leżące obok bo bigscreen zdaje się nie mieć zadnej klawiatury ekranowej. kde connect do stestowania.
Na nixie nie ma modułu typowo pod bigscreen, to dało rade:
services.desktopManager.plasma6.enable = true;
services.displayManager.plasma-login-manager.enable = true;
services.displayManager.autoLogin = {
enable = true;
user = "tv";
};
services.displayManager.sessionPackages = [
plasma-bigscreen
];
services.displayManager.defaultSession = "plasma-bigscreen-wayland";
Irytujące rzeczy / minusy
- lewo i prawo klik na padzie są pod kliknięciem gałki. TODO: poszukać czy można to jakoś zmienić
- apki mogą poprosić o przejęcie kontrolera i mogą to robić albo automatycznie albo wcale, żadnego pytania ani nic, jak się zgasi autoprzełączanie to trzeba wywołać boczne menu i oddać kontroler odpalonej aplikacji, mega irytujące, po powrocie na home screen kontroler nadal zostaje w apce i trzeba wywołać menu i zabrać pada.
- wymaga powerdevila i plasmowej paczki network managera, inaczej się wysra bo ui bigscreenu oczekuje ich obecności. Na nixie ze zgaszonym powermanagmentem i networkd dorzuciłem paczki, minus że pokazuje jakby nie miał sieci. Poza tym działa, powerdevila nic nie podnosi.
environment.systemPackages = [
plasma-bigscreen
pkgs.kdePackages.powerdevil # provides org.kde.plasma.private.batterymonitor QML module needed by bigscreen homescreen plasmoid
pkgs.kdePackages.plasma-nm # provides org.kde.plasma.networkmanagement QML module needed by bigscreen homescreen ColumnActionsRow
...Plusy

Zgadza się, ukradłem. https://www.pexels.com/photo/close-up-photo-of-batteries-698485/
Sprawdzone apki
- Firefox śmiga znośnie, nie reaguje na pada jakoś wyjątkowo, nie próbuje go sobie zabrać. Sterowanie myszką padem ujdzie, interfejs sie skaluje ok, wymaga klawiatury by w ogóle tego jakoś używać.
Klienty YT
- https://github.com/shy1132/VacuumTube - wrapper na oficjalnego webowego klienta yt na tv + standardowe quality of life jak adblock, sponsorblock, jakieś inne pierdoły i obsługa padów. W przypadku pada pozwolić plasmie oddać kontroler do apki, inaczej będzie klikać podwójnie. Na minus że zmusił mnie śmieć do zalogowania się “żeby zweryfikować żem człowiek” bo we internerach żodyn nie wie żeh kot. Dziwne tylko że na lapku tego nie chciał jak testowałem za pierwszym razem.
- https://grayjay.app/ z flatpaka, wsparcia dla pada zero, działa choć serwuje mi tytuły po polsku i obawiam się że w końcu trafie na film z dodanym polskim audio i będzie tragedia
Linux isos streaming
- https://github.com/Stremio/stremio-linux-shell - klient stremio, musiałem sobie go zpatchować bo w wersji z nixpkgs nie skalowało się ui (-beta.13 jeśli mnie pamięć nie myli).
- Dorzuciłem https://github.com/g0ldyy/comet do polowania na pingwiny.
- Opakowane w vpn-confinement-desktop-app